BACKGROUND: The inflammatory glycoprotein chitinase-3-like protein 1 or YKL-40 has emerged as a potential biomarker of cardiovascular diseases, including atrial fibrillation (AFib). We sought to assess YKL-40 in a wide spectrum of supraventricular arrhythmias besides AFib in comparison with other inflammatory markers. METHODS: We determined serum levels of YKL-40, C-reactive protein (CRP) and IL-6 in 70 patients with AFib, atrial flutter, atrioventricular node reentry tachycardia or other supraventricular tachycardias before, immediately after therapy and 1 week after therapy; 20 healthy patients served as controls. Patients were subsequently followed for 6 months for arrhythmia recurrence. RESULTS: Baseline YKL-40 was significantly elevated in AFib patients [99.5 (65.5,194)âng/ml versus 47.2 (38.9,51.6)âng/ml in controls, Pâ<â0.001], but not in patients with other arrhythmias. YKL-40 levels correlated positively with left atrial volume index (Spearman's rhoâ=â0.853, Pâ<â0.001). Its levels dropped significantly 1 week posttreatment only in AFib (Pâ=â0.009 versus baseline); CRP and IL-6 remained practically stable throughout the study. Arrhythmia recurrence at 6 months occurred in 13 patients (19%), including 11 with AFib and 2 with atrial flutter. Baseline YKL-40 was independently associated with AFib recurrence (adjusted odds ratioâ=â1.02, 95% confidence intervalâ=â1.00-1.04, Pâ=â0.016). Neither CRP nor IL-6 was associated with AFib recurrence. CONCLUSION: Serum YKL-40 was elevated only in AFib and not in other supraventricular arrhythmias. In AFib, YKL-40 levels were responsive to therapy and predicted long-term recurrence.
